The Surly Larry 26x3.8 120 tpi Fat Bike Tire is the next big thing, well at least if you're talking about tires larger than three and a half inches wide. The Surly Endomorph's tread (Surly's other famous Fat Bike Tire) was specifically designed for soft conditions such as packed snow and sand. Larry's tread is a bit different. The low chevron ribs are still there, but they connect longer, dagger shaped knobs. The knobs are all the same height, so as they wrap around the casing the result is a more rounded profile compared to the Endomorph. All this results in greater steering control in loose and soft conditions and on firmer ground, without the self-steer of the Endomorph. Larry is a great front tire to Endomorph's rear, and a good all around tire for your Pugsley.
- Tread knobs are all equal height resulting in a more rounded profile when compared to the Endomorph
- 26x3.8
- Great Choice for Fat Bike Front Tire
- Designed to fit Surly's Pugsley frame and Large Marge rims
- Will fit other manufacturer's appropriately wide rims
- 10-28psi Recommended Pressure
- 120 tpi
- Steel Wire Bead
